50-37-5033
2.50mm Pitch Mini-SPOX Wire-to-Board Crimp Housing, Friction Lock, 3 Circuits, Natural
Part Aliases: Molex 0050375033 Molex 5264-03
The Mini-SPOX wire-to-board connector, featuring a compact design with a 2.5mm pitch for seamless signal transmission in tight spaces. This version, with SKU 50-37-5033, boasts a natural color and is RoHS compliant, making it a sustainable choice for your projects. With three contacts in a single row, each receptacle is polarized for secure mating. Operating efficiently in a wide temperature range from -40 to 105°C, this connector is reliable for various applications.
